Fans get first taste of One Love 2019

The One Love Festival was attended by thousands of reggae fanatics earlier this year.

Reggae fans from around the nation will have their first taster of what's in store for one of the most vibrant and popular summer music festivals, with the first line-up for One Love 2019 revealed.

Now in its fifth year, One Love has well and truly established itself in the hearts of reggae fans from all corners of the globe.

The two-day event returns in 2017 on Auckland Anniversary Weekend - Saturday January 26 and Sunday January 27 - to its home in the heart of the Bay of Plenty, at the Tauranga Domain.

Keeping to One Love tradition, next year's line-up will feature an array of the best roots, rock and reggae acts in the world.

The first line-up revealed by Promoter Pato Alvarez today, includes headliner UB40 featuring Ali Campbell.

The chart-topping multi-platinum reggae-pop outfit is no stranger to these shores, with the band's hit songs such as ‘Red Red Wine', ‘(I Can't Help) Falling In Love With You', and ‘I Got You Babe' absolute favourites.

The Marley family, one of the most-requested list of acts for One Love returns to the stage, with Ky Mani Marley, son of Bob Marley gracing the stage.

Other international big-hitters sharing the stage include British legend Maxi Priest, renowned for smash hits such as ‘Wild World' and ‘Close To You'; Hawaiian reggae Kings Kolohe Kai and US soul singer LaTasha Lee. The new generation coming out of Jamaica, Raging Fiyah will perform in New Zealand for the very first time.

Representing Aotearoa and flying the flag for homegrown reggae and R'n'B are the legendary Katchafire, just after releasing their successful latest album, LEGACY.

Festival favourites, FIJI, LAB, Aaradhna, Tomorrow People, General Fiyah, Paua, are also on the talent-packed line-up.

One Love Festival are happy to welcome and support up-coming local talent, adding Common Unity and Cool Meditation.

After the loss of New Zealand reggae legend Papa Carl Perkins of Herbs and founder of House of Shem, One Love Festival will honour him with a tribute set from sons Te Omeka and Isiah, who will continue to keep his legacy alive.

Today's announcement is just the first and punters can expect more exciting international and local acts to be added to the two-day bill.
